D.R. Horton, Inc., the largest homebuilder in the U.S., was founded in 1978 and is a publicly traded company on the New York Stock Exchange. It is engaged in the construction and sale of high quality homes designed principally for the entry-level and first time move-up markets. The Company also provides mortgage financing and title services for homebuyers through its mortgage and title subsidiaries.Please visit our website at www.drhorton.com for more information.

D.R. Horton, Inc. is currently looking for a Director of Land for the Operations Department. The right candidate will Manage Land Department by overseeing quality acquisition opportunities to meet the business needs of the division.Ensure the due diligence process is completed within the contractual time frame, and all entitlements and approvals are secured.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

  • Participate as a part of the senior management team to manage issues regarding land acquisition and land development
  • Implement strategic policies for land objectives to maintain land and lots for forward planning
  • Research, network, identify, evaluate, and secure land sites for residential development
  • Negotiate the acquisition of properties with landowners, attorneys, or brokers
  • Teach effective negotiation and acquisition techniques to Land Acquisition staff
  • Assume ultimate responsibility for site appraisals and acquisition proposals
  • Ensure active and quality communication is established and maintained with other internal departments regarding the status of future projects
  • Interface with Land Department staff during due diligence to verify the checklist is completed from contract phase through post-closing phase
  • Establish positive working relationships with government authorities, local agents, and land owners
  • Promote best practices to secure entitlements and government approvals
  • Verify due diligence process is progressing and will be completed on time
  • Conduct all business in a professional and ethical manner to serve customers and increase the goodwill and profit of the company
  • Able to travel overnight
Supervisory Responsibilities

Directly supervises 2 or more employees in the Operations Department.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ization's polic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include interviewing, hiring, and training employees; planning, assigning, and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ems.
